Transaction 743b246891b098128cb94317f1cfe2708a162b3fba85fdfdb663a2d7bce19a4e
1 Input
2 Outputs
- 743b246891b098128cb94317f1cfe2708a162b3fba85fdfdb663a2d7bce19a4e:0
- 743b246891b098128cb94317f1cfe2708a162b3fba85fdfdb663a2d7bce19a4e:1
value 5688310813
address 1E9FTjMekGmF8xfyncYrNgwYyNo3XFeYSU
value 250000000
address 33EhmQXPjWdm4aYKMuVUnwEG4bkwEYN787